Geppetto & the Whales are a Belgian indie folk/Americana ensemble that emerged in the early 2010s, gaining significant traction following their success in Humo's Rock Rally. Their sound identity is defined by a sophisticated vocal architecture, specifically their use of tight, three-part harmonies that critics frequently compare to The Beatles or Fleet Foxes.
While their roots are in the Americana and folk traditions, they incorporate chamber pop elements and cinematic production techniques that elevate their work beyond standard genre tropes. Their career arc shows a transition from the raw, promising energy of the 'People of Galicove' EP to the mature, highly polished arrangements found on 'Heads of Woe' and 'Passages'. Culturally, they represent a specific wave of Belgian artists who successfully reinterpreted American roots music through a European lens, emphasizing atmosphere and historical storytelling. Critical consensus highlights their 'winter blues' aesthetic, noting that their music is particularly effective at capturing a sense of rustic isolation and melancholic beauty.
